Savoy hasn't had much luck against Tom Bean recently, but that could start to change on Tuesday. The Cardinals will look to defend their home field against the Tomcats at 4:00 p.m. Savoy has given up an average of 18.5 runs per game this season, but Tuesday's game will give them a chance to turn things around.
Savoy is headed into Tuesday's matchup looking for a big change in momentum after dropping their 26th straight game dating back to last season on Tuesday. They lost 16-0 to Ector.
Meanwhile, Tom Bean had already won three in a row (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 12.7 runs) and they went ahead and made it four on Monday. They were the clear victors by an 11-1 margin over the Bulldogs. That's two games straight that the Tomcats have won by exactly ten runs.
Keaton Reed made a splash while hitting and pitching. He didn't allow a single earned run over five innings pitched. He has been consistent recently: he hasn't given up a single earned run in three consecutive appearances. He was also solid in the batter's box, going 2-for-3 with two RBI and one double.
In other batting news, Tom Bean got a big performance out of Cash Linder, who scored a run and stole a base while going 1-for-3. Linder has been hot recently, having posted at least one stolen base the last four times he's played. Donnie Hooten was another key player, scoring two runs and stealing a base while going 1-for-3.
Tom Bean was getting hits left and right and finished the game having posted a batting average of .409. They are a perfect 9-0 when they post a batting average of .375 or better.
Tom Bean's win was their third straight at home, which pushed their record up to 11-6. The home victories came thanks in part to their pitching effort, having only surrendered 0.3 runs on average over those games. As for Savoy, their defeat dropped their record down to 0-11.
